Eye Physicians of Central Florida settlement payments vary depending on the type of losses claimed. Class members can claim up to $2,000 for documented ordinary out-of-pocket losses, including up to three hours of lost time at $25 per hour. Those who suffered fraud or identity theft directly tied to the breach can claim up to $7,500 for documented extraordinary losses. All class members are also eligible to enroll in two years of credit monitoring services, which includes $1 million in identity theft insurance. Payment options include PayPal, Venmo, Zelle, virtual prepaid card, or physical check. Payments will be distributed after the court grants final approval and any appeals are resolved.
